What is the climate of business in San Antonio?

During these tough economic times, what is the climate of business in San Antonio? The City's South Texas Women's  Business Center (STWBC) will discuss this topic and more at their Platicas Lunch and Learn series entitled What is the climate for business in San Antonio? featuring Carri Baker Wells, Chief Operations Executive, Linebarger, Goggen, Blair & Sampson, LLP.

From 11:30 a.m. to 1:00 p.m. on Wednesday, September 23, at the Central Library’s Auditorium, 600 Soledad, Wells will share her views as well as provide information on what businesses can do to be a success in today’s society. Her law firm represents over 2,000 governmental entities in the collection of receivables. She is also the San Antonio Greater Chamber of Commerce Chair Elect.

The STWBC is a program of the South Texas Business Fund and the City of San Antonio’s Economic Development Department which offers education, counseling, and training services to aspiring entrepreneurs and established business owners.

Cost to attend is $15 for pre-registration and $20 at the door. To register for the event or for more information, visit www.stwbc.com or call (210) 207-0112.
